Different 42lb injector
What the differences between them besides the brand? Like what does low imp. and high mean? Sorry if I sound dumb just haven't had to deal with this stuff till now. Thanks for your input.

I asked the same question about 4-5 posts down lol. This is the reply i got.
Was by smoknta
"Someone correct me if i'm wrong here.......but High Impedance injectors are what come on the car stock and are what most people put back on the car. They are available in many different sizes, but when you get into the very big injectors the High impedance injectors can not keep up with opening and closing fast enough to keep up. You'll see alot of high boosted guys switch to the low impedance injectors. You can only get these in the very high flow rates. The low impedance switch open and close alot faster, but cannot be used on a stock car with out a special controller."
